Also gives u more time to save up for some extra goodies...Namastebuzz wrote:Been looking at used Atoms for a couple of months now.
I've seen a £44k built car go for £54k on collectingcars and now that £65k car which cost less than £45k new on Autotrader/eBay. Add to that someone offering £7.5k over build cost for any Atom4 and £3k to "buy" a build slot. A proliferation of 8-12yr old Atoms going for £35-45k and ex track school/ experience day cars being sold with "low mileage" - slightly overlooking the fact that ALL those miles were on track.
I've decided a new one, to my preferred spec, is preferable to most of the cars I've seen and I'll just suck up the 28 month wait......

Thanks for the input people.
I think collecting cars is a great place for sellers. It's the buyer who has to cough up the 6% fee on top. The seller gets 100% of the sale price.
Collectingcars themselves take no responsibility for vehicles not being as described either so it's a good number for them and they get their 6% for doing (as far as I can make out) very little. Although I'll stand to be corrected if that's not the case.
